Description
Superb, late Victorian open-faced silver dialled fusee pocket watch, by watchmaker Alexander Sharples, of 28 Bridge Street, Brechin, Forfarshire (Angus), Scotland. • Silver hallmarked Chester 1898. • Silver dial and subsidiary second’s dial, with an engine turned flinqué style Guilloché pattern. • Gold outer garlanded ring, with two centralised rings of hand-rendered gold floral decoration. • Raised Gothic style gold Roman numerals. • Original blued hands. • Sharples signed fusee movement with compensated balance and diamond end stone. • London steel regulating indicator bar. • Case maker was Thomas Richard Arnott (“T.R.A”) of Chester Street, Coventry. • Case and movement serial numbers are the same: “18156.” • Ornately decorated hand-engraved case, with milled bevel and florally rendered cartouche. • Comes with a winding key, together with instructions on how to wind and set the watch time. Born 1874 in Brechin, Sharples served as an apprentice watchmaker and jewellery hawker for his watchmaking father Joseph Sharples from the age of 15, before relocating to Perth, Scotland in 1891 to complete the final two years of his apprentice, under master watchmaker Joseph Small. On completion, Sharples returned to Brechin as a certified watchmaker, eventually taking over the Bridge Street family business from his father in c1895, when he would have been just 21-22 years of age.
